[elektro] Soft CPU FPGAra, de milyet?
Csiszlér Gergely
Csiszler.Gergely at mediso.hu
Thu Feb 28 08:53:30 CET 2008
Ja bocs,
C fordító, és debugger 2 féle is.
Üdv
G
Csiszlér Gergely írta:
> Hi!
>
> Az emltett picoblaze egy rendkivül egyszerű proci, kevés erőforrást
> igényel, tehát arra való, hogy ha mégis szükség van valami kis cpu-ra
> egy kis méretü fpga-ban, akko legyen.
> A xilinx igazi soft core cpu-ja a microblaze az edk-val kiegészítve, 32
> bit adat és címbusz ebből több is, az edk-ban automatikus blokkvázlat
> grafikus architectura építgetés a címtartományon belül annyi i/o uart
> spi ether.. stb amennyit csak akarsz plusz a procit is módosíthatod
> (pl.:floting point unit ki be, instruction cash data cash ki be) sőt
> több procit is tehetsz be. Ja és plusz címhozzárendelés doksit is tud
> csinálni.
>
> Üdv
> G
>
> Erdos Zoltan írta:
>
>> ennyire /verz dolgot kerdeztem ? :-)
>>
>> Erdos Zoltan wrote:
>>
>>
>>
>>> nekem, most egy bajom van a soft cpu-val.
>>> ha forrasban van, hogy tudom schematicba visszaforditani?
>>> ugyanis dokumentacios cellal jobb lenne egy cpu core melle odarajzolni a
>>> periferiakat, cimdekodolast, mint csak vhdl-ben leirni.
>>> vizualis tipus vagyok, meg szeretem a tombvazlatokat is :-)
>>>
>>> vagy kamuzzak egy core-t orcadben es rajzoljak ott?
>>>
>>> de akkor serul a porject konzisztenciaja... a fene fogja a modositasokat
>>> atvezeni.. :-(
>>>
>>>
>>>
>>> BEREGNYEI Balazs wrote:
>>>
>>>
>>>
>>>
>>>> Szia,
>>>>
>>>> On Tue, 26 Feb 2008, Pal Lukacs wrote:
>>>>
>>>>
>>>>
>>>>
>>>>
>>>>>> Tegnap kiprobaltam a PicoBlaze-t, elso ranezesre nagyon tetszik. 4%-ot
>>>>>>
>>>>>>
>>>>
>>>>
>>>>> En is nezegettem, de en hianyolom hozza a C forditot, nagyon..
>>>>>
>>>>>
>>>> Azert hianyolod, mert van egy konkret C programod, amit futtatni
>>>> szeretnel, vagy mert nem szereted az asm-et? Ez utobbi esetben szerintem
>>>> adj egy eselyt neki, ezen a procin annyira keves utasitas van, hogy nehany
>>>> ora alatt belejohetsz a dologba! Regen nagyon szerettem asm-ben
>>>> fejleszteni, de az utobbi idoben sajnos nem volt olyan munka, amihez
>>>> kellett volna.
>>>>
>>>>
>>>>
>>>>
>>>>
>>>>> Hany parhuzamos portja van amugy, vagyis hanyat tud kezelni?
>>>>> Ezt nem igazan ertettem meg a doksibol..
>>>>>
>>>>>
>>>> Egy darab 8 bites. Egy "OUTPUT s03, 1f" utasitas hatasara a
>>>> proci 8 bites PORT_ID kimenete felveszi az 1f cimet, az OUT_PORT 8 bites
>>>> kimenet pedig az s03 regiszter tartalma't, es megy egy impulzus a
>>>> WRITE_STROBE kimenetre. Port olvasasa kb. ugyanigy, a bemenet egy IN_PORT
>>>> nevu 8 bites vezeteken jon.
>>>>
>>>> Aztan persze trukkozhetsz azzal, hogy az 1f port irasnal egy ilyen
>>>> periferia, olvasasnal meg egy amolyan...
>>>>
>>>> Udv,
>>>> BB
>>>>
>>>>
>>>> -----------------------------------------
>>>> elektro[-flame|-etc]
>>>>
>>>>
>>>>
>>>>
>>> -----------------------------------------
>>> elektro[-flame|-etc]
>>>
>>>
>>>
>>>
>> -----------------------------------------
>> elektro[-flame|-etc]
>>
>>
>>
>
> -----------------------------------------
> elektro[-flame|-etc]
More information about the Elektro
mailing list